The Best VW Bus Decorations: 1-5
1. The Lights For Your VW Bus
It goes without saying really, but the ultimate must-have for any Christmas decor are of course… the lights! Fairy lights, lanterns and miniature table ornaments are all part of what brings that special Christmassy vibe to our spaces. Now, you can go for the classic white lights that give off a winter effect, have a mix of multi-coloured and white for full coverage, or go full out with inside and outside decoration, all over your van! Hey, it’s Christmas. Go for it! Just remember to switch them off before you sleep – your generator could run out of energy!
2. The Trinkets For Your VW Bus
Number two has to be trinkets as all those little extras really help bring the Christmas spirit alive. From mini nativity scenes to stuffed fake presents, you can get really creative here! We feel perhaps less is more approach when decorating your VW Bus is favourable, as you may end up a little swamped for space! We’d suggest choosing 4 or 5 really special items that can sit on your dashboard (and hang off the back of the van, of course!) and sticking to that. One tip for sure is: do not try anything made out of glass. We think we can all agree that’s a recipe for disaster when we’re on the road!
3. The Tinsel For Your VW Bus
Now, tinsel is one of those many debates at Christmas time. Some find it tacky, some love it, and some go completely overboard. Since you’re decorating your VW Bus for Christmas, we think all hail the tinsel! It’s light, easy and super colourful. You can opt for a colour theme to tie in with your lights – or better yet, to fit the colour of your camper. Or, go for it and hope for the best! Either way, tinsel is a cost-effective, fool-proof way of getting that instant Christmas jazz going on.
4. The Mini Tree For Your VW Bus
Okay, so it’s fair to say we won’t be able to do the traditional Christmas tree hunt with the family this year. Yes, it may be sad (but true), however, it is just not possible to stick a real life-size Christmas tree in your bus! Thankfully, there are many miniature synthetic trees you can find now, and some are so life-like, you will barely notice the difference! The beauty of this is that many of them already come decorated, or you can find one to decorate yourself if you so wish. Either way, we are pleased to say there’s a solution for those of us on the road this Christmas.
5. The Candles For Your VW Bus
Last but certainly not least, is, of course, candles! Perhaps it’s not the best idea to have real wax candles dotted around your VW Bus, but if it’s just you and your partner (minus the kids!) and you trust yourselves, go ahead. If the whole family is out with you, then it may be better to opt for battery-powered candles instead. You could also opt for some tealights in your lanterns or just scattered outside on your dinner table. Whatever you decide, candles are a wonderful way to really light up the festive atmosphere and get the family into the spirit!
